#45ADBF Color

#45ADBF is rgb(69, 173, 191) in RGB, hsl(189, 49%, 51%) in HSL, and about cmyk(64%, 9%, 0%, 25%) in CMYK. It has no registered color name of its own — the closest is Moonstone (#3AA8C1), very hard to tell apart at ΔE 4.29. Black text is the more readable choice on this background.

Text Contrast & Accessibility

WCAG 2.2 contrast ratios for text on a #45ADBF background. A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text; AAA requires 7:1. Contrast is one check, not a full accessibility review.

#45ADBF Frequently Asked Questions

What color is #45ADBF?

#45ADBF is a mid-tone teal — rgb(69, 173, 191) in RGB and hsl(189, 49%, 51%) in HSL. It carries no registered color name of its own; the closest named color is Moonstone (#3AA8C1), which is very hard to tell apart at a CIE76 distance of 4.29.

What is the RGB value of #45ADBF?

#45ADBF is rgb(69, 173, 191) — red 69, green 173, and blue 191 on the 0-255 scale.

What is the CMYK value of #45ADBF?

#45ADBF converts to approximately cmyk(64%, 9%, 0%, 25%). CMYK output is a mathematical approximation for planning; confirm production print colors with your printer and ICC profile.

Should text on #45ADBF be black or white?

Black text is the more readable choice. #45ADBF scores 2.63:1 against white and 7.98:1 against black, and WCAG 2.2 asks for at least 4.5:1 for normal body text.

Can I write #45ADBF as a CSS color keyword?

No. #45ADBF is not one of the CSS color keywords, so it has to be written as a hex, rgb() or hsl() value. The closest keyword is cadetblue (#5F9EA0) at a CIE76 distance of 13.22, which is visibly different.
